Output 67e05f248f30b778f4fe87c7ba7d75c2bc0c5d2b378a80a78b2544be59083d7f:1

value
841979
script pubkey
OP_0 OP_PUSHBYTES_20 ddc054771871273e33a5afc25f59aea662844399
address
tb1qmhq9gaccwynnuva94lp97kdw5e3ggsuel9e9wm
transaction
67e05f248f30b778f4fe87c7ba7d75c2bc0c5d2b378a80a78b2544be59083d7f
confirmations
50477
spent
true